The legacy of Robert Mapplethorpe (1946 –1989) is rich and complicated, triggering controversy, polarizing critics, and providing inspiration for many artists who followed him. Mapplethorpe taught himself about the history of art, how to run a studio, how to network, and how to keep the public interested in him. At the same time, he honed a distinctive individual vision based on craftsmanship and an aesthetic of classical grace. One of the most influential figures of his time, today Mapplethorpe stands as an example to emerging photographers who continue to test boundaries and concepts of the beautiful.

Robert Mapplethorpe: The Photographs offers a timely and rewarding examination of his oeuvre and influence. Drawing from the extraordinary collection jointly acquired by the J. Paul Getty Museum and the Los Angeles County Museum of Art from The Robert Mapplethorpe Foundation, as well as the Mapplethorpe Archive housed at the Getty Research Institute, the authors were given the unique opportunity to explore new resources and present fresh perspectives. The result is a fascinating exploration of Mapplethorpe’s career and legacy, with in-depth essays on sexuality and identity, all accompanied by more than 250 striking images covering the remarkable range of his photographic work – from florals to portraits from nudes to still lifes, as well as the controversial X Portfolio. All of these beautifully integrated elements contribute to what is an essential point of access to Mapplethorpe’s work and practice.

About the Author

Paul Martineau is associate curator in the Department of Photographs at the J. Paul Getty Museum. Britt Salvesen is curator and head of the Wallis Annenberg Photography Department and the Prints and Drawings Department at the Los Angeles County Museum of Art.
 

Review

"Robert Mapplethorpe: The Photographs is a tremendous study of the artist's legacy, providing personal, professional, political, and aesthetic frames by which to consider his work. As straightforward as his photographs are, the depth of the work is astounding, revealing the multitude of layers that exist beneath the surface." -- Crave

"Though dead for over a quarter-century, photographer Mapplethorpe remains a scandalous provocateur. With the extraordinary collection acquired by the J. Paul Getty Museum and the LA County Museum of Art, Martineau and Salvesen invite us to reconsider Mapplethorpe as an artist, providing a rich selection covering the remarkable range of his work, including the notorious S/M pictures but also the less well-known landscapes. Five in-depth essays explore sexuality and identity. With an illustrated chronology of his life and art, the book is both authoritative and indispensable." -- The Bay Area Reporter
